Yesterday (Sunday 3-13-10) we made multiple stops in Summit County; most of which consisted of "car birding" as the weather was rainy. Cascade Valley MetroPark - Schumacher Trail (accessed from the Northampton Road Parking Lot): We walked only as far as the first bridge. The highlight there was a female Cooper's Hawk gathering nest material from very close to the nest and returning to the nearly completed nest. It was interesting to see her as she pecked and tugged at things. Chestnut Cemetery on Sackett Avenue in Cuyahoga Falls: Sunday there were mallards and black ducks. We stopped briefly today, and they had been joined by wood ducks and one male redhead.
